- The distance between Lynchburg, Va, Usa and San, Mali is approximately 7,741 km or 4,810 mi.
- To reach Lynchburg, Va in this distance one would set out from San bearing 305.2°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Lynchburg, Va bearing 268.5° or W .
- Lynchburg, Va has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as San has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Lynchburg, Va is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as San is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 14.9 °C (26.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.2 °C (25.6°F) more in Lynchburg, Va.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 342.3 mm (13.5 in) more which is equivalent to 342.3 l/m² (8.4 US gal/ft²) or 3,423,000 l/ha (365,941 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19.8° lower in Lynchburg, Va than in San.
